Background of Pahalgam Terror Attack Anniversary
On April 22, 2025, terrorists attacked innocent civilians at Baisaran meadow in Pahalgam, Jammu and Kashmir.

- A total of 26 people, mostly tourists, were killed in the brutal assault.
- Victims were reportedly targeted after being identified, making the attack particularly shocking.
- The incident became one of the deadliest attacks on civilians in the region in recent years.
The attack triggered nationwide outrage and global condemnation.

Operation Sindoor: India’s Response
After the attack, India launched a major military operation:
- Operation Sindoor targeted terrorist camps across the border.
- Precision strikes reportedly destroyed multiple terror infrastructures.
- The operation demonstrated India’s shift towards a proactive counter-terror strategy.
This response reinforced India’s stance that terrorism will face strong retaliation.

Security Tightened Across Kashmir
Ahead of the anniversary:
- Security has been significantly increased across Kashmir, especially in tourist areas.
- Authorities implemented advanced monitoring systems and stricter surveillance.
- Measures like QR-based identification systems were introduced to improve safety.
These steps aim to prevent future attacks and restore confidence among tourists.
